Frequently Asked Questions
What is clinical trial NCT05200923 about?
NCT05200923 is a clinical study titled "Pelvic Health Electrically Evoked Recording (PEER) 2 Study". To collect physiological signals at several timepoints during the therapy evaluation period.
What is the current status of trial NCT05200923?
This trial is currently recruiting. It is a NA study. The enrollment target is 300 participants. The study started on 2022-01-18. Estimated completion is 2026-12-18.
What conditions does trial NCT05200923 study?
This clinical trial studies the following conditions: Overactive Bladder, Fecal Incontinence, Urinary Retention.
What interventions are being tested in trial NCT05200923?
The interventions under investigation include: Sacral Neuromodulation (DEVICE).
Who is sponsoring clinical trial NCT05200923?
This trial is sponsored by MedtronicNeuro, which has 51 total clinical trials registered on ClinicalTrials.gov.
Where is trial NCT05200923 being conducted?
This trial has 7 study locations across Indiana, Louisiana, Minnesota, Ohio, Texas. Contact the study sites directly through ClinicalTrials.gov for enrollment availability.
